Health department: Waste, tank treatment a priority at SRS by Derrek Asberry Aiken Standard (SC) March 26, 2014 The S.C. Department of Health and Environmental Control reports it still intends to hold the Department of Energy accountable for requesting adequate funding for waste clean up and tank closures at the Savannah River Site.
